The Salon Booth Rental Agreement form is an essential document for beauty professionals who wish to operate independently within a salon space. This agreement outlines the terms and conditions under which a stylist or beauty practitioner rents a booth from a salon owner. It typically includes details such as the rental fee, payment schedule, and duration of the rental period. Additionally, the form addresses responsibilities regarding utilities, maintenance, and any shared spaces within the salon. Importantly, it may also cover the use of salon supplies and equipment, ensuring clarity on what is provided by the salon owner versus what the renter must supply themselves. Furthermore, the agreement often includes clauses related to liability and insurance, safeguarding both parties in case of accidents or damages. By clearly defining these aspects, the Salon Booth Rental Agreement helps foster a professional relationship and sets the stage for a successful business arrangement.
